🕒 Google Sheets : Comment gérer intelligemment les autorisations d'absence ?

Dans la gestion des ressources humaines, le calcul du temps de travail net est souvent un casse-tête. L’un des problèmes les plus fréquents est la gestion des autorisations (rendez-vous médicaux, obligations administratives).

Si un employé arrive à 13h15 parce qu'il était chez le médecin le matin, comment calculer ses heures sans que les formules ne tombent dans le négatif ?

La solution consiste à séparer les autorisations en deux catégories : celles qui ont lieu avant l'entrée au travail et celles qui ont lieu pendant.


1. La Problématique : Pourquoi vos formules affichent-elles "0" ?

La plupart des gestionnaires utilisent la formule classique :

Heures Travaillées = (Sortie - Entrée) - Autorisations

Le piège : Si l'employé est chez le médecin de 09h00 à 13h15 et qu'il badge son entrée à 13h15, le logiciel essaie de soustraire 4h15 de son temps de présence. Le résultat est négatif, et Google Sheets affiche alors 0:00 ou une erreur.

C’est pour cela que nous devons utiliser deux formules distinctes.


2. Formule A : Les autorisations "Pendant" le travail

Cette formule sert à déduire le temps d'absence uniquement si l'employé s'est absenté après avoir commencé sa journée.

La Formule :

Excel
=SI(ET(X89<>"";W89<>"";X89>M89); X89-MAX(W89;M89); 0)
  • Logique : On vérifie si l'heure de fin d'autorisation ($X89$) est supérieure à l'heure d'entrée ($M89$).

  • Utilité : Si l'employé sort à 14h pour revenir à 15h, cette durée sera bien déduite de ses heures travaillées.

  • Sécurité : Le MAX(W89;M89) garantit que si l'autorisation a commencé avant l'arrivée mais s'est terminée après, on ne déduit que la partie qui empiète sur le travail.


3. Formule B : Les autorisations "Avant" l'entrée (Justificatifs)

Cette nouvelle colonne est cruciale. Elle ne déduit rien du salaire, mais elle justifie le retard. C’est ici que l’on comptabilise le rendez-vous chez le médecin du matin.

La Formule :

Excel
=SI(ET(X89<>"";W89<>"";X89<=M89); X89-W89; 0)
  • Logique : Si l'autorisation se termine avant ou exactement au moment de l'entrée ($M89$), elle est classée ici.

  • Utilité : Elle permet de voir d'un coup d'œil que l'employé n'est pas "en retard injustifié", mais qu'il bénéficiait d'une dispense.


4. Synthèse : Quel impact sur votre fichier ?

En séparant ces données, votre tableau devient un véritable outil de pilotage :

Cas de figureColonne "Pendant"Colonne "Avant"Heures travaillées
Médecin de 9h à 13h15 (Entrée 13h15)0:004:15Normales (Sortie - Entrée)
Sortie Courses de 14h à 15h1:000:00Réduites de 1h

Conclusion pour votre gestion

L'astuce est de ne jamais soustraire aveuglément. En testant si l'heure de fin d'autorisation est inférieure ou égale à l'heure d'entrée, vous protégez vos calculs et vous obtenez une transparence totale sur l'emploi du temps de vos collaborateurs.


Conseil d'expert : N'oubliez pas d'appliquer le format "Durée" à vos colonnes de résultats pour permettre les calculs de totaux à la fin du mois !

Commentaires

Posts les plus consultés de ce blog

🛠 Utilisation de CustomUIEditor pour Personnaliser le Ruban Excel

🗓️ Simulateur de Congés et Calendrier Collaboratif sous Google Sheets

Explication VBA : Facturation automatique Gestion client